<strong>Shippensburg</strong> <strong>University</strong>The Office of Professional, Continuing, and Distance EducationStudies collaborates with the academic colleges to develop, administerand support courses, certificates, and degrees that address theprofessional development, continuing education, and service needsof southcentral Pennsylvania. The emphasis is on nontraditionalstudents, including adult, part-time students, and nontraditionallearning experiences including off-campus locations and the use ofdistance education technologies and accelerated formats. The officeprovides faculty, departments, and colleges with the opportunity toinitiate new programming outside the confines of standard resourcelimitations. The office also serves as a bridge to the external communitythrough a variety of outreach and service activities.Continuing and Distance EducationProgramsThe Office of Professional, Continuing and Distance Educationoffers both continuing education and distance education courses andprograms at the undergraduate and graduate level through a varietyof formats. Information about all programs can be found at ship.edu/extended.• Degree Programs — Off-campus degree programs are designedso that individuals may earn a <strong>Shippensburg</strong> <strong>University</strong>undergraduate or graduate degree at a location other than themain university campus. These locations have included, butare not limited to, the Dixon <strong>University</strong> Center in Harrisburg,Harrisburg Area Community College in Gettysburg,the Milton Hershey School in Hershey, the Spring GroveEducational Center in Spring Grove, and the York LearningCenter in York. These degree programs are often designed tomeet the needs of non-traditional students (adult, part-time,and transfer students) and courses are offered in formats thatbest match their availability (evenings, weekends, summers,accelerated schedules, and/or distance education). Some of<strong>Shippensburg</strong>’s off-campus programs are designed as cohortprograms. Cohorts encourage camaraderie and support amongclassmates since the same group of students moves through thedegree program together.• Certificate Programs – Credit certificate programs are designedfor professionals who seek advanced study in a particularsubject area. Courses build upon core competencies andprovide a balance of theory and practice as appropriate to thediscipline. These programs typically require a minimum of 12credits for completion and consist of both post-baccalaureateand post-master’s certificates. Prerequisites vary by programand there is no application fee required.• Online Courses - An online course delivered via the Internetis designed to allow you to earn college credit from your home,office, or while traveling. Online courses may include exercises,projects, and collaborative assignments. The learning environmentmay feature tutorials and courses with audio lectures,photo materials, discussions, chat rooms, readings, illustrations,and video.• K-12 Educators Institute — The K-12 Educators Institute isa series of short-term graduate courses offered for professionalsat all levels of K-12 instruction. Offered mainly during thesummer, K-12 courses help meet the professional developmentand Act 48 needs of educators. Courses range from 1 to 3graduate credits and cover a variety of subject areas such as: art,biology, communications, counseling, education, exercise science,geography, social studies, social work, and technology toname just a few. These courses are offered online, on-campus,and at a variety of off-campus locations including K-12 schoolsand intermediate units in south central Pennsylvania. Mostcourses can be completed in an accelerated format.• AP Academy — The Central Pennsylvania Advanced Placement(AP) Academy was created in 2002 as a way to meet theeducational needs of teachers and students in Central Pennsylvania.As an educational partnership between the CapitalArea Intermediate Unit, the Lincoln Intermediate Unit,<strong>Shippensburg</strong> Area School District, the College Board, and<strong>Shippensburg</strong> <strong>University</strong>, the academy strives to train new APteachers and further the professional development of existingAP teachers.• Short-Term Study Abroad — The Office of Professional,Continuing and Distance Education helps to coordinatefaculty-led short term study abroad courses that offer studentsthe opportunity to have an international educational experiencein one of the most cost and time efficient manners possible.Short-term study abroad courses are sponsored and taughtby <strong>Shippensburg</strong> <strong>University</strong> faculty at various times throughoutthe year, primarily in the summer, and typically range from oneto four weeks in duration.• Academic Camps — The Office of Professional, Continuingand Distance Education helps to coordinate a variety ofsummer camps designed to provide academic enrichment forK-12 students. These camps focus on academic specialty areasof interest to both faculty and students, and are characterizedby a high degree of hands-on activities for students. Camps areoffered in both day camp and residential formats.• Non-Credit Programs — The Office of Professional, Continuingand Distance Education sponsors non-credit professionaland non-professional programming, both on and offcampus.
